which of the following is a primary function of nucleic acids in living organisms? acting as hormones to regulate bodily functions forming the main structural component of plant cell walls providing a quick source of energy for cellular activities storing and transmitting genetic information dna and rna are examples of which type of biological macromolecule? carbohydrates nucleic acids proteins lipids
Nucleic acids like DNA and RNA store and transmit genetic information. DNA is the genetic material in most organisms, and RNA is involved in processes like protein - synthesis related to genetic information. Also, DNA and RNA are well - known examples of nucleic acids.
